| # | Fact |
|---|
| 1 | Owned his own record label, Soul City Records. |
| 2 | Inducted into the Louisiana Music Hall of Fame in 2009. |
| 3 | His 1967 hit "Summer Rain" (#14 US Pop), pays tribute to his earlier ' "Secret Agent Man" (#3 US Pop ) with the introduction to "The James Bond Theme", played in the fade out. |
| 4 | In his classic 1967 hit, "Summer Rain", the line, "The jukebox kept on playing 'Sergeant Pepper's Lonely Hearts Club Band'", pays tribute to the popular album by The Beatles, though that album was never released on 45 RPM for the jukeboxes. |
| 5 | He originally sang with a group, "The Spades" in 1956. |
| 6 | Mentioned in the song "Life Is a Rock But the Radio Rolled Me" by Reunion. |
| 7 | The song 'Secret Agent Man' composed for Secret Agent (1964), can be also heard in Ace Ventura: When Nature Calls (1995), Spy Hard (1996), Austin Powers: International Man of Mystery (1997), Bowfinger (1999) and Company Man (2000) (instrumental version). |
